Here are five factors to consider when performing your search.
1. Experience and knowledge
The first thing to look for in a dentist is their level of expertise. A dentist with the right training, certifications, and experience is essential for providing high-quality care. It is also helpful to choose a dentist who stays current with advancements in the dental field by attending additional training or continuing education courses. This ensures that the dentist is knowledgeable about the latest treatments and techniques, which can improve one's experience and treatment outcomes.
2. A range of services
When plugging "dentist near me" into a search engine, patients will likely be brought to a host of dental professionals' websites. On these sites, patients should get an overview of the practice's services. This will most likely include preventative care, such as cleanings and exams, as well as restorative treatments like fillings, crowns, or root canals. Some dentists also provide cosmetic treatments, like teeth whitening or veneers, which can address aesthetic concerns but not necessarily health or function concerns.
3. A focus on patient comfort
Feeling comfortable during a dental visit is important for everyone. A good dentist takes the time to listen to their patients, explain procedures, and answer questions. They focus on making every visit as stress-free as possible by providing a calm and welcoming environment. Further, when dentists take the time to understand each patient's needs and concerns, it creates a more trusting relationship. This patient-centered approach helps ensure a better experience and encourages regular dental care, essential for maintaining oral health.
4. Use of modern technology
Advanced technology can make dental treatments faster, more accurate, and more comfortable. Consider whether the practice uses modern tools like digital X-rays, 3D imaging, or laser treatments when scouring "dentist near me" search results. These technologies help dentists diagnose problems more precisely and perform treatments more efficiently. A dentist who invests in new techniques and tools shows their dedication to improving patient care and keeping up with advancements in the field.
5. Convenience
Convenience is another important factor when choosing a dentist. As mentioned, when searching "dentist near me," results from dental professionals' web pages will return. However, these results are usually within a few miles (usually 25 miles) of the searcher's location. Searchers are encouraged to look for an office near their home, workplace, or school, which makes scheduling and attending appointments easier. Flexible hours, such as evening or weekend availability, can also help busy families and individuals fit dental visits into their routines.
